First Half: Barnsley Get Things Started…

Not altogether certain whether Barnsley were good, or whether Birmingham just made them look good. The Tykes controlled the first half for long periods, having a couple of strong penalty appeals turned down before scoring their first goal right on half-time. No one could claim that it wasn’t deserved…

Second half, everyone expected Birmingham to come out with a different mentality, but it never materialised. David Davis got himself sent off for the rashest of late challenges before Barnsley scored a second and a third in close succession in the closing stages. 3-0 didn’t flatter them, I just hope that Birmingham play as poorly at our place next week…
